Coaching Staff

David Green
Head Coach
Coach David Green Jr. leads Beaumont United as head basketball coach, bringing an unparalleled legacy of success spanning 30 years. With 769+ career wins, Green has consistently achieved victory at every stop, including Kountze, Beaumont Central, Fort Bend Hightower, and North Shore, culminating in a remarkable seven state tournament appearances and three state championships. His career began with a regional title at Kountze, followed by another at Beaumont Central, demonstrating his innate ability to build winning programs. Beyond the impressive statistics, Coach Green embodies unwavering commitment, fostering player development both on and off the court, and actively contributing to the Beaumont community. His distinguished resume firmly establishes him among Southeast Texas's coaching elite.
